In this episode, we dive into the shifting landscape of high-profile relationships and the legal realities that often follow when the cameras stop rolling. From the "optimistic" new chapter for Nicole Kidman following her finalized divorce from Keith Urban to the sudden split of Todd Bridges and Bettijo Hirschi, we look at why even the most seemingly stable long-term unions are reaching a breaking point in 2026.
The conversation gets real as we unpack the complicated aftermath of Shannen Doherty’s estate battle and the quiet "trust issues" that led to Jessica Simpson and Eric Johnson’s separation after a decade. We also look at the other side of the coin: the "deep dating" trend and why couples like Timothée Chalamet and Kylie Jenner are taking years—rather than months—to move toward engagement.
Things take a practical turn as we answer listener questions on the tough logistics of co-parenting and divorce strategy. From navigating relocation disputes and the complexities of hiring outside help for medical care to knowing when it’s finally time to switch attorneys, we break down how to handle the "business" of a breakup without losing your sanity.
We wrap the episode with a look at the future of dating. We explore why women are statistically initiating divorce more than ever, the unique "vulnerability gap" in Gen Z dating trends, and essential safety tips for navigating the apps. Whether you’re starting over after a long marriage or just trying to date with more intention, this episode ties together headline news with the common-sense advice you need to move forward.
